Summary

AWS Relational Database Service (RDS) offers managed PostgreSQL database hosting with enhanced functionality and reduced administrative overhead. However, accurately estimating RDS costs can be complex due to various factors such as data transfer, backup, and extra features. To estimate RDS costs effectively, developers should use the AWS Pricing Calculator, calculate instance cost, storage costs, data transfer costs, backup costs, and consider additional feature costs. Additionally, they should factor in support costs and revise their architecture to optimize costs.
